Speed without control leads to outages and missed cloud value. This article outlines how site reliability engineering (SRE) enables enterprise teams to scale operations without compromising availability or agility. Read the article to see how a structured approach to SRE drives better outcomes and reply to Bytes Ahead Limited to see how your team could benefit from building reliability into cloud operations.
What is Site Reliability Engineering (SRE)?
Site Reliability Engineering (SRE) is a software engineering discipline that focuses on enhancing the reliability, availability, and performance of large-scale systems through automation and operational excellence. By applying software engineering principles to IT operations, SRE aims to reduce manual processes and improve system stability. Integrating SRE into cloud adoption can help organizations achieve better outcomes, as it emphasizes operational excellence and system reliability.
How does SRE improve cloud transformation outcomes?
Adopting SRE practices can significantly enhance cloud transformation outcomes by enabling organizations to achieve 60 to 70 percent of their desired financial goals. This is accomplished through improved operational productivity, automation, and a focus on system reliability. SRE encourages organizations to rethink their processes and team structures, leading to faster delivery, increased resilience, and better overall efficiency in cloud applications.
What are common challenges in implementing SRE?
Organizations often encounter several challenges when implementing SRE, such as assigning traditional operational support staff without the necessary skills, embedding SRE experts without clear responsibilities, and keeping SRE teams separate from application teams. Additionally, a focus on reactive manual activities rather than prioritizing automation can hinder the full potential of SRE. A holistic approach that integrates SRE teams and modernizes IT service management processes is essential for overcoming these challenges.